Fun Crafts for Your Coloring Pages
What do you do when you’re finished? Turn your coloring pages into a fun craft! Here are some creative ideas to help you get started:
- Drawing and Painting – Use coloring pages as inspiration for creating your own drawings and paintings. You can use them to practice different techniques or simply enjoy the creative process.
- Scrapbooking – Coloring pages can be used in scrapbooks to add a pop of color and a unique touch to your pages. They can also act as decorative elements or backgrounds for photographs.
- Handmade Cards – Create personalized and unique cards by incorporating coloring pages into your designs. You can use them as the main image or cut them into smaller pieces to add accents.
- Origami – Use colored and patterned coloring pages to create beautiful origami projects such as paper cranes, flowers, or animals.
- Collages – Cut out different elements from coloring pages to create collages and add texture and dimension to your artwork.
- Home Decor – Frame your favorite coloring pages or use them as a base for DIY wall art. They can also be used to make decorative banners, garlands, or mobiles.
- Embroidery and Cross Stitch – Use coloring pages as patterns for embroidery or cross stitch projects. You can transfer the design onto fabric and use it as a guide for stitching.
- Papercrafts – Coloring pages can be used to create paper crafts such as bookmarks, gift tags, or paper flowers.
- Fashion Design – Use coloring pages to practice fashion sketching or create unique fabric patterns by tracing them onto fabric and coloring them in.
- Digital Art – Scan or take a photo of your colored pages and use them as digital elements for graphic design projects or digital scrapbooking.

Benefits of Coloring Pages
Coloring isn’t just a fun activity, it helps young kids develop hand-eye coordination, color recognition and fine motor skills.
For adults, coloring is a way to relax, unwind and de-stress. Did you know coloring pages are often used as mindfulness and meditative practices for calming the mind?
It’s a way to be creative even if you don’t think of yourself as artistic. Picking colors, patterns and how you want to use them IS being artistic!
Coloring is good for the brain, too – it is mentally stimulating and helps us focus because it requires concentration and attention to detail.
Who knew something as simple and fun as coloring could be so useful?
